Re: CHEAP or EASY String Pots (source, or fabbed)

Use a retractable keyring holder and trim pot. Just super glue the trim pot's screw to the shaft of the keyring holder. Gives pretty good linearity even though the string winds up on the drum, but if that's a problem, you can make a lookup correction table or a correction function for it. Without correcting, yields about 1/4" or better resolution over about five feet.

This setup was used to provide feedback for all of this robot's actuators. I'm friends with the person who built the thing... so... pretty good bet this should work for you too.
